Qualcomm is in contact with Intel to discuss the acquisition

Earlier today, from News from the Wall Street Journal It is disclosed that Qualcomm is in contact with Intel and discussing the potential acquisition. The latest progress is that the two sides are still at an early stage.

Edge Browser Launches Plug in Performance Detection

Microsoft announced on its blog today that Edge Browser has launched the "plug-in performance detection" function, which will help users understand the performance of different plug-ins.

According to Microsoft's introduction, Edge Browser will detect "plug-ins" in case of performance problems to help users troubleshoot performance problems.
